# Fluent Templates: A High level Fluent API.
|
||
|
||

|
||
[](https://crates.io/crates/fluent-templates)
|
||
[](https://github.com/XAMPPRocky/fluent-templates/issues?q=is%3Aissue+is%3Aopen+label%3A%22help+wanted%22)
|
||
[](https://github.com/XAMPPRocky/tokei)
|
||
[](https://docs.rs/fluent-templates/)
|
||
|
||
`fluent-templates` lets you to easily integrate [Fluent] localisation into
|
||
your Rust application or library. It does this by providing a high level
|
||
"loader" API that loads fluent strings based on simple language negotiation,
|
||
and the `FluentLoader` struct which is a `Loader` agnostic container type
|
||
that comes with optional trait implementations for popular templating
|
||
engines such as handlebars or tera that allow you to be able to use your
|
||
localisations in your templates with no boilerplate.
|
||
|
||
## Loaders
|
||
Currently this crate provides two different kinds of loaders that cover two
|
||
main use cases.
|
||
|
||
- [`static_loader!`] — A procedural macro that loads your fluent resources
|
||
at *compile-time* into your binary and creates a new [`StaticLoader`]
|
||
static variable that allows you to access the localisations.
|
||
`static_loader!` is most useful when you want to localise your
|
||
application and want to ship your fluent resources with your binary.
|
||
|
||
- [`ArcLoader`] — A struct that loads your fluent resources at *run-time*
|
||
using `Arc` as its backing storage. `ArcLoader` is most useful for when
|
||
you want to be able to change and/or update localisations at run-time, or
|
||
if you're writing a developer tool that wants to provide fluent
|
||
localisation in your own application such as a static site generator.

## `static_loader!`
|
||
The easiest way to use `fluent-templates` is to use the [`static_loader!`]
|
||
procedural macro that will create a new [`StaticLoader`] static variable.
|
||
|
||
### Basic Example
|
||
```rust
|
||
fluent_templates::static_loader! {
|
||
// Declare our `StaticLoader` named `LOCALES`.
|
||
static LOCALES = {
|
||
// The directory of localisations and fluent resources.
|
||
locales: "./tests/locales",
|
||
// The language to falback on if something is not present.
|
||
fallback_language: "en-US",
|
||
// Optional: A fluent resource that is shared with every locale.
|
||
core_locales: "./tests/locales/core.ftl",
|
||
};
|
||
}
|
||
```
|
||
|
||
### Customise Example
|
||
You can also modify each `FluentBundle` on initialisation to be able to
|
||
change configuration or add resources from Rust.
|
||
```rust
|
||
use std::sync::LazyLock;
|
||
use fluent_bundle::FluentResource;
|
||
use fluent_templates::static_loader;
|
||
|
||
static_loader! {
|
||
// Declare our `StaticLoader` named `LOCALES`.
|
||
static LOCALES = {
|
||
// The directory of localisations and fluent resources.
|
||
locales: "./tests/locales",
|
||
// The language to falback on if something is not present.
|
||
fallback_language: "en-US",
|
||
// Optional: A fluent resource that is shared with every locale.
|
||
core_locales: "./tests/locales/core.ftl",
|
||
// Optional: A function that is run over each fluent bundle.
|
||
customise: |bundle| {
|
||
// Since this will be called for each locale bundle and
|
||
// `FluentResource`s need to be either `&'static` or behind an
|
||
// `Arc` it's recommended you use lazily initialised
|
||
// static variables.
|
||
static CRATE_VERSION_FTL: LazyLock<FluentResource> = LazyLock::new(|| {
|
||
let ftl_string = String::from(
|
||
concat!("-crate-version = {}", env!("CARGO_PKG_VERSION"))
|
||
);
|
||
|
||
FluentResource::try_new(ftl_string).unwrap()
|
||
});
|
||
|
||
bundle.add_resource(&CRATE_VERSION_FTL);
|
||
}
|
||
};
|
||
}
|
||
```

## Locales Directory
|
||
`fluent-templates` will collect all subdirectories that match a valid
|
||
[Unicode Language Identifier][uli] and bundle all fluent files found in
|
||
those directories and map those resources to the respective identifier.
|
||
It also supports locale files named `locales/<lang>.ftl`, which are merged
|
||
with any resources found in `locales/<lang>/`.
|
||
`fluent-templates` will recurse through each language directory as needed
|
||
and will respect any `.gitignore` or `.ignore` files present.
|
||
|
||
[uli]: https://docs.rs/unic-langid/0.9.0/unic_langid/
|
||
|
||
### Example Layout
|
||
```text
|
||
locales
|
||
├── core.ftl
|
||
├── en-US.ftl
|
||
├── en-US
|
||
│ └── extra.ftl
|
||
├── fr
|
||
│ └── main.ftl
|
||
├── zh-CN
|
||
│ └── main.ftl
|
||
└── zh-TW
|
||
└── main.ftl
|
||
```

### Looking up fluent resources
|
||
You can use the [`Loader`] trait to `lookup` a given fluent resource, and
|
||
provide any additional arguments as needed with `lookup_with_args`.
|
||
|
||
#### Example
|
||
```fluent
|
||
# In `locales/en-US/main.ftl`
|
||
hello-world = Hello World!
|
||
greeting = Hello { $name }!
|
||
|
||
# In `locales/fr/main.ftl`
|
||
hello-world = Bonjour le monde!
|
||
greeting = Bonjour { $name }!
|
||
|
||
# In `locales/de/main.ftl`
|
||
hello-world = Hallo Welt!
|
||
greeting = Hallo { $name }!
|
||
```
|
||
|
||
```rust
|
||
use std::collections::HashMap;
|
||
|
||
use unic_langid::{LanguageIdentifier, langid};
|
||
use fluent_templates::{Loader, static_loader};
|
||
|
||
const US_ENGLISH: LanguageIdentifier = langid!("en-US");
|
||
const FRENCH: LanguageIdentifier = langid!("fr");
|
||
const GERMAN: LanguageIdentifier = langid!("de");
|
||
|
||
static_loader! {
|
||
static LOCALES = {
|
||
locales: "./tests/locales",
|
||
fallback_language: "en-US",
|
||
// Removes unicode isolating marks around arguments, you typically
|
||
// should only set to false when testing.
|
||
customise: |bundle| bundle.set_use_isolating(false),
|
||
};
|
||
}
|
||
|
||
fn main() {
|
||
assert_eq!("Hello World!", LOCALES.lookup(&US_ENGLISH, "hello-world"));
|
||
assert_eq!("Bonjour le monde!", LOCALES.lookup(&FRENCH, "hello-world"));
|
||
assert_eq!("Hallo Welt!", LOCALES.lookup(&GERMAN, "hello-world"));
|
||
|
||
let args = {
|
||
let mut map = HashMap::new();
|
||
map.insert(String::from("name"), "Alice".into());
|
||
map
|
||
};
|
||
|
||
assert_eq!("Hello Alice!", LOCALES.lookup_with_args(&US_ENGLISH, "greeting", &args));
|
||
assert_eq!("Bonjour Alice!", LOCALES.lookup_with_args(&FRENCH, "greeting", &args));
|
||
assert_eq!("Hallo Alice!", LOCALES.lookup_with_args(&GERMAN, "greeting", &args));
|
||
}
|
||
```

### Tera
|
||
With the `tera` feature you can use `FluentLoader` as a Tera function.
|
||
It accepts a `key` parameter pointing to a fluent resource and `lang` for
|
||
what language to get that key for. Optionally you can pass extra arguments
|
||
to the function as arguments to the resource. `fluent-templates` will
|
||
automatically convert argument keys from Tera's `snake_case` to the fluent's
|
||
preferred `kebab-case` arguments.
|
||
|
||
```toml
|
||
fluent-templates = { version = "*", features = ["tera"] }
|
||
```
|
||
|
||
```rust
|
||
use fluent_templates::{FluentLoader, static_loader};
|
||
|
||
static_loader! {
|
||
static LOCALES = {
|
||
locales: "./tests/locales",
|
||
fallback_language: "en-US",
|
||
// Removes unicode isolating marks around arguments, you typically
|
||
// should only set to false when testing.
|
||
customise: |bundle| bundle.set_use_isolating(false),
|
||
};
|
||
}
|
||
|
||
fn main() {
|
||
let mut tera = tera::Tera::default();
|
||
let ctx = tera::Context::default();
|
||
tera.register_function("fluent", FluentLoader::new(&*LOCALES));
|
||
assert_eq!(
|
||
"Hello World!",
|
||
tera.render_str(r#"{{ fluent(key="hello-world", lang="en-US") }}"#, &ctx).unwrap()
|
||
);
|
||
assert_eq!(
|
||
"Hello Alice!",
|
||
tera.render_str(r#"{{ fluent(key="greeting", lang="en-US", name="Alice") }}"#, &ctx).unwrap()
|
||
);
|
||
}
|
||
```
|
||
|
||
### Handlebars
|
||
In handlebars, `fluent-templates` will read the `lang` field in your
|
||
[`handlebars::Context`] while rendering.
|
||
|
||
```toml
|
||
fluent-templates = { version = "*", features = ["handlebars"] }
|
||
```
|
||
|
||
```rust
|
||
use fluent_templates::{FluentLoader, static_loader};
|
||
|
||
static_loader! {
|
||
static LOCALES = {
|
||
locales: "./tests/locales",
|
||
fallback_language: "en-US",
|
||
// Removes unicode isolating marks around arguments, you typically
|
||
// should only set to false when testing.
|
||
customise: |bundle| bundle.set_use_isolating(false),
|
||
};
|
||
}
|
||
|
||
fn main() {
|
||
let mut handlebars = handlebars::Handlebars::new();
|
||
handlebars.register_helper("fluent", Box::new(FluentLoader::new(&*LOCALES)));
|
||
let data = serde_json::json!({"lang": "zh-CN"});
|
||
assert_eq!("Hello World!", handlebars.render_template(r#"{{fluent "hello-world"}}"#, &data).unwrap());
|
||
assert_eq!("Hello Alice!", handlebars.render_template(r#"{{fluent "greeting" name="Alice"}}"#, &data).unwrap());
|
||
}
|
||
```

### Handlebars helper syntax.
|
||
The main helper provided is the `{{fluent}}` helper. If you have the
|
||
following Fluent file:
|
||
|
||
```fluent
|
||
foo-bar = "foo bar"
|
||
placeholder = this has a placeholder { $variable }
|
||
placeholder2 = this has { $variable1 } { $variable2 }
|
||
```
|
||
|
||
You can include the strings in your template with
|
||
|
||
```hbs
|
||
<!-- will render "foo bar" -->
|
||
{{fluent "foo-bar"}}
|
||
<!-- will render "this has a placeholder baz" -->
|
||
{{fluent "placeholder" variable="baz"}}
|
||
```
|
||
|
||
You may also use the `{{fluentparam}}` helper to specify [variables],
|
||
especially if you need them to be multiline.
|
||
|
||
```hbs
|
||
{{#fluent "placeholder2"}}
|
||
{{#fluentparam "variable1"}}
|
||
first line
|
||
second line
|
||
{{/fluentparam}}
|
||
{{#fluentparam "variable2"}}
|
||
first line
|
||
second line
|
||
{{/fluentparam}}
|
||
{{/fluent}}
|
||
```

### FAQ
|
||
|
||
#### Why is there extra characters around the values of arguments?
|
||
These are called "Unicode Isolating Marks" that used to allow the text to be bidirectional.
|
||
You can disable this with `FluentBundle::set_isolating_marks` being set to `false`.
|
||
|
||
```rust
|
||
static_loader! {
|
||
static LOCALES = {
|
||
locales: "./tests/locales",
|
||
fallback_language: "en-US",
|
||
// Removes unicode isolating marks around arguments.
|
||
customise: |bundle| bundle.set_use_isolating(false),
|
||
};
|
||
}
|
||
```
